ABOUT ORLAOregon Restaurant & Lodging Association (ORLA) is the leading business association for the foodservice and lodging industry in Oregon. A not-for-profit trade organization, ORLA advocates for over 10,000 foodservice locations and more than 2,000 lodging establishments in Oregon.
Before COVID-19, our industry provided over 183,190 jobs to working Oregonians and brought in over $13.8 billion in annual sales for Oregon. Currently, approximately 55,000 of those workers, or 30%, do not have work available to return to. Mission ORLA serves as the leading industry advocate, striving to protect, improve and promote Oregon Hospitality. Oregon Hospitality Foundation The Oregon Hospitality Foundation (formerly the ORLA Education Foundation) is an independent 501c3 foundation that supports educational opportunities and job training programs.
